    Location and Land use effects on Soil Carbon Accretion and Productivity in the Coastal Savanna Agro-ecological Zone of Ghana

    Get PDF
    Land use type, climate and soil properties are major determinants of soil carbon storage and productivity, especially in low-input agriculture. In this study, we investigated the interactions among these factors at four (4) locations, namely Accra Metropolis, Ga West, Ga East and Shai Osudoku, within the Coastal-Savannah agro-ecological zone of Ghana. The land use types were maize-based cropping, cassava-based cropping, woodlot/plantations and natural forests. The impact of these on soil productivity at a given location was assessed in terms of soil carbon stocks and a Soil Productivity Index (SPI). The SPI is a composite value derived from routine soil properties such as: soil texture, available water capacity, pH, cation exchange capacity, soil organic carbon, available P, exchangeable K, potentially mineralizable nitrogen, and basic cations, among others. Principal component analysis was used to select soil properties that were used to estimate SPI. The results showed that the locations differed with respect to rainfall regimes and soil types. Locations with slightly heavier soil texture and relatively higher rainfall regimes (Ga East and Shai Osudoku) had significantly higher soil carbon storage and SPI values than the lighter soil textured locations (Accra Metropolis and Ga West). With regards to land use, forest had significantly higher soil carbon storage and SPI than all the other land use types, irrespective of location. The order of soil carbon storage and SPI were: forest > woodlot/plantation > cassava > maize. It was observed that though the Accra Metropolis location hosted the oldest forest, soil carbon was still low, apparently due to the lighter soil texture. We concluded that the soil productivity restorative ability is an interactive effect of carbon management (land use), soil texture and other properties. This interaction hitherto has not been adequately investigated, especially in low-input agriculture

    Fractional flow reserve versus angiography for guidance of PCI in patients with multivessel coronary artery disease (FAME): 5-year follow-up of a randomised controlled trial

    Get PDF
    In the Fractional Flow Reserve Versus Angiography for Multivessel Evaluation (FAME) study, fractional flow reserve (FFR)-guided percutaneous coronary intervention (PCI) improved outcome compared with angiography-guided PCI for up to 2 years of follow-up. The aim in this study was to investigate whether the favourable clinical outcome with the FFR-guided PCI in the FAME study persisted over a 5-year follow-up

    Promoting the achievement in schools of children and young people in care

    Get PDF
    As of March 2017, there were 72,670 children and young people in care in England. The number of looked after children has continued to increase steadily over the last eight years. Sixty per cent of these children are in care because of abuse or neglect and three-quarters are placed in foster care arrangements. Children and young people who are in or have experienced care remain one of the lowest performing groups in terms of educational outcomes. The average Attainment 8 score for children in care is 19.3 compared to 44.5 for non-looked after children and 19.3 for children in need. In 2017 there was an increase in the percentage of children in care achieving a pass in English and Mathematics from 17.4% to 17.5% and also in entering EBacc. Care leavers can experience poorer employment and health outcomes after leaving school compared to their peers. They are over-represented amongst the offender population and those who experience homelessness. However, research is emerging to show that children and young people in care can have very positive experiences of school if they are supported effectively to reach their full potential academically and socially. The purpose of this report is to share practice in local authorities (LA) from across England and Wales that is contributing to improved outcomes and school experiences for children and young people in care. The case studies were all undertaken as part of the Promoting the Achievement of Looked after Children (PALAC) programme between 2014 and 2017. This report presents an account of the programme, including the activities undertaken by the participants and the outcomes of the programme to date for pupils in care and staff in the participating virtual schools (VS) and local authorities

    Impacts of 1.5 versus 2.0 °C on cereal yields in the West African Sudan Savanna

    Get PDF
    To reduce the risks of climate change, governments agreed in the Paris Agreement to limit global temperature rise to less than 2.0 °C above pre-industrial levels, with the ambition to keep warming to 1.5 °C. Charting appropriate mitigation responses requires information on the costs of mitigating versus associated damages for the two levels of warming. In this assessment, a critical consideration is the impact on crop yields and yield variability in regions currently challenged by food insecurity. The current study assessed impacts of 1.5 °C versus 2.0 °C on yields of maize, pearl millet and sorghum in the West African Sudan Savanna using two crop models that were calibrated with common varieties from experiments in the region with management reflecting a range of typical sowing windows. As sustainable intensification is promoted in the region for improving food security, simulations were conducted for both current fertilizer use and for an intensification case (fertility not limiting). With current fertilizer use, results indicated 2% units higher losses for maize and sorghum with 2.0 °C compared to 1.5 °C warming, with no change in millet yields for either scenario. In the intensification case, yield losses due to climate change were larger than with current fertilizer levels. However, despite the larger losses, yields were always two to three times higher with intensification, irrespective of the warming scenario. Though yield variability increased with intensification, there was no interaction with warming scenario. Risk and market analysis are needed to extend these results to understand implications for food security

    How are gender equality and human rights interventions included in sexual and reproductive health programmes and policies: A systematic review of existing research foci and gaps

    Get PDF
    The importance of promoting gender equality and human rights in sexual and reproductive health (SRH) programmes and policies has been affirmed in numerous international and regional agreements, most recently the 2030 Agenda for Sustainable Development. Given the critical role of research to determine what works, we aimed to identify research gaps as part of a broader priority setting exercise on integrating gender equality and human rights approaches in SRH programmes and policies. A systematic literature review of reviews was conducted to examine the question: what do we know about how research in the context of SRH programmes and policies has addressed gender equality and human rights and what are the current gaps in research. We searched three databases for reviews that addressed the research question, were published between 1994-2014, and met methodological standards for systematic reviews, qualitative meta-syntheses and other reviews of relevance to the research question. Additional grey literature was identified based on expert input. Articles were appraised by the primary author and examined by an expert panel. An abstraction and thematic analysis process was used to synthesize findings. Of the 3,073 abstracts identified, 56 articles were reviewed in full and 23 were included along with 10 from the grey literature. The majority focused on interventions addressing gender inequalities; very few reviews explicitly included human rights based interventions. Across both topics, weak study designs and use of intermediate outcome measures limited evidence quality. Further, there was limited evidence on interventions that addressed marginalized groups. Better quality studies, longer-term indicators, and measurement of unintended consequences are needed to better understand the impact of these types of interventions on SRH outcomes. Further efforts are needed to cover research on gender equality and human rights issues as they pertain to a broader set of SRH topics and populations.Scopu

    A novel clinical score (InterTAK Diagnostic Score) to differentiate takotsubo syndrome from acute coronary syndrome: results from the International Takotsubo Registry

    Get PDF
    AIMS. Clinical presentation of takotsubo syndrome (TTS) mimics acute coronary syndrome (ACS) and does not allow differentiation. We aimed to develop a clinical score to estimate the probability of TTS and to distinguish TTS from ACS in the acute stage. METHODS AND RESULTS: Patients with TTS were recruited from the International Takotsubo Registry ( www.takotsubo-registry.com) and ACS patients from the leading hospital in Zurich. A multiple logistic regression for the presence of TTS was performed in a derivation cohort (TTS, n = 218; ACS, n = 436). The best model was selected and formed a score (InterTAK Diagnostic Score) with seven variables, and each was assigned a score value: female sex 25, emotional trigger 24, physical trigger 13, absence of ST-segment depression (except in lead aVR) 12, psychiatric disorders 11, neurologic disorders 9, and QTc prolongation 6 points. The area under the curve (AUC) for the resulting score was 0.971 [95% confidence interval (CI) 0.96-0.98] and using a cut-off value of 40 score points, sensitivity was 89% and specificity 91%. When patients with a score of ≥50 were diagnosed as TTS, nearly 95% of TTS patients were correctly diagnosed. When patients with a score ≤31 were diagnosed as ACS, ∼95% of ACS patients were diagnosed correctly. The score was subsequently validated in an independent validation cohort (TTS, n = 173; ACS, n = 226), resulting in a score AUC of 0.901 (95% CI 0.87-0.93). CONCLUSION: The InterTAK Diagnostic Score estimates the probability of the presence of TTS and is able to distinguish TTS from ACS with a high sensitivity and specificity

    Happy heart syndrome. role of positive emotional stress in takotsubo syndrome

    Get PDF
    AIMS: Takotsubo syndrome (TTS) is typically provoked by negative stressors such as grief, anger, or fear leading to the popular term 'broken heart syndrome'. However, the role of positive emotions triggering TTS remains unclear. The aim of the present study was to analyse the prevalence and characteristics of patients with TTS following pleasant events, which are distinct from the stressful or undesirable episodes commonly triggering TTS. METHODS AND RESULTS: Takotsubo syndrome patients with preceding pleasant events were compared to those with negative emotional triggers from the International Takotsubo Registry. Of 1750 TTS patients, we identified a total of 485 with a definite emotional trigger. Of these, 4.1% (n = 20) presented with pleasant preceding events and 95.9% (n = 465) with unequivocal negative emotional events associated with TTS. Interestingly, clinical presentation of patients with 'happy heart syndrome' was similar to those with the 'broken heart syndrome' including symptoms such as chest pain [89.5% (17/19) vs. 90.2% (412/457), P = 1.0]. Similarly, electrocardiographic parameters, laboratory findings, and 1-year outcome did not differ. However, in a post hoc analysis, a disproportionate higher prevalence of midventricular involvement was noted in 'happy hearts' compared with 'broken hearts' (35.0 vs. 16.3%, P = 0.030). CONCLUSION: Our data illustrate that TTS can be triggered by not only negative but also positive life events. While patient characteristics were similar between groups, the midventricular TTS type was more prevalent among the 'happy hearts' than among the 'broken hearts'. Presumably, despite their distinct nature, happy and sad life events may share similar final common emotional pathways, which can ultimately trigger TTS

    Proposing a Tool for Supply Chain Configuration: An Application to Customised Production

    Get PDF
    The full implementation of collaborative production networks is crucial for companies willing to respond to consumer demand strongly focused on product customisation. This chapter proposes an approach to evaluate the performance of different Supply Chain (SC) configurations in a customised production context. The model is based on discrete-event simulation and is applied to the case of supply chain in the fashion sector to support the comparison between mass and customised production. A prototype web-based interface is also developed and proposed to facilitate the use of the model not only for experts in simulation but for any user in the SC management field
